Concierge

Shift: 10:00am - 7:00pm Mon-Fri 

Pay: $50K

We are seeking a professional Concierge who will support our client’s world headquarters in Reston, Virginia.  The ideal candidate will have in-depth knowledge of local businesses, entertainment venues, and travel options. We’re looking for a Concierge who understands the value of excellent customer service. The primary responsibilities of this position are greeting and, check-in of customers and guests into the Visitor Registration System. This will include creating and issuing photo ID and access control badges to contractors and visitors, ensuring the security of the building and being the face of the company. Candidates are expected to present a pleasant and professional impression to all guests, be highly organized, dedicated, and able to handle a variety of duties simultaneously.

  • Greet and check in guests, provide visitor badge
  • Make reservations at local establishments upon request
  • Prepare and display beverage and snacks options for guest
  • Answering phone calls and transferring to the appropriate department
  • General administrative and clerical support
  • Make conference room reservations
  • Submit tickets for building maintenance
  • Order catering for meetings as requested
  • Escort guests
  • Corresponds with guests who require follow up or solutions
  • Participates in and successfully completes all training programs.
  • Maintains the ambiance, style and cleanliness of the Concierge Desk ensuring all brochures, and literature are always stocked
  • Flexibility of work hours a must
  • Working hours vary based on role location. Core building hours are Monday-Friday from 7:00 am-7:00 pm
  • All other duties and tasks assigned

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ities

  • 3+ years Receptionist and/or hospitality experience required.
  • High School diploma or equivalent required; Associate degree or college coursework is preferred.
  • Some professional experience working in an administrative role in a very busy front desk setting is preferred.
  • Pleasant phone manner
  • Basic knowledge of locale attractions and destinations
  • Must be able to work in a busy and quickly changing fast paced environment.
  • Excellent customer service skills are essential for success in this role.
  • Flexibility as it relates to work start and end times as needed
  • Candidate must be able to communicate professionally both in person and in writing.
  • The applicant must possess strong organizational skills and have a positive, problem-solving attitude and be able to manage multiple tasks with minimal supervision.
  • Proficiency with desktop computing platforms (PC) and applications (MS Office Suite).
  • Adhere to the dress code and appearance policy.

About JLL

For over 200 years, JLL (NYSE: JLL), a leading global commercial real estate and investment management company, has helped clients buy, build, occupy, manage and invest in a variety of commercial, industrial, hotel, residential and retail properties. A Fortune 500® company with annual revenue of $20.9 billion and operations in over 80 countries around the world, our more than 103,000 employees bring the power of a global platform combined with local expertise. Driven by our purpose to shape the future of real estate for a better world, we help our clients, people and communities SEE A BRIGHTER WAY.
